LoRd_MuldeR
22nd October 2008, 19:45
I'm not aware of any HD limitations in Xvid. I got a 3840x2160 video encoded by Xvid here ;)

However H.264 (x264) compresses more efficient than MEPG-4 ASP (Xvid). Especially at HD resolutions. And especially at low bitrates.
So I'd definitely go with x264. At a given bitrate x264 will certainly produce better quality than Xvid (except for overkill bitrates where both look transparent).
The only reason to use Xvid nowadays is compatibility to standalone devices that can't play H.264 video yet...

LoRd_MuldeR
22nd October 2008, 21:29
Very roughly MPEG-2 requires ~25 MBit/s to produce decent quality for 1080p HD content, while H.264 requires only ~8 MBit/s.

Of course this may vary significantly from source to source...

Sagekilla
22nd October 2008, 21:59
If your source is a Blu-ray, go with 720p at a medium (~2-6 mbps) bitrate. Otherwise, if it's DVD leave it at SD resolutions and encode at 0.8-3 mbps. All these values vary with respect to source complexity and quality.

Sagittaire
23rd October 2008, 12:58
Use the bitrate / (W*H*Fps) ^ 0.75 rule for quantizer equivalence:


|----------------|--------------------|--------------------|--------------------|
| | files sizes | bit/(pel*fps) | bit/(pel^0.75*fps) |
|----------------|--------------------|--------------------|--------------------|
| q20 1280*720 | 4026 Kbps | 0.182 bpf | 5.63 sci |
| q20 720*400 | 1728 Kbps | 0.250 bpf | 5.79 sci |
| q20 512*288 | 1057 Kbps | 0.299 bpf | 5.85 sci |
| q20 384*208 | 661 Kbps | 0.345 bpf | 5.80 sci |
|----------------|--------------------|--------------------|--------------------|
| q25 1280*720 | 2074 Kbps | 0.094 bpf | 2.90 sci |
| q25 720*400 | 924 Kbps | 0.134 bpf | 3.09 sci |
| q25 512*288 | 573 Kbps | 0.162 bpf | 3.17 sci |
| q25 384*208 | 363 Kbps | 0.189 bpf | 3.18 sci |
|----------------|--------------------|--------------------|--------------------|
| q30 1280*720 | 1023 Kbps | 0.046 bpf | 1.43 sci |
| q30 720*400 | 460 Kbps | 0.067 bpf | 1.54 sci |
| q30 512*288 | 286 Kbps | 0.081 bpf | 1.58 sci |
| q30 384*208 | 181 Kbps | 0.094 bpf | 1.59 sci |
|----------------|--------------------|--------------------|--------------------|
source 1920*1080
resize with lanczos
encoding with x264


q15 will be high bitrate with medium compressibility source (reference)
q20 medium bitrate
q25 low bitrate

LoRd_MuldeR
23rd October 2008, 21:12
MPEG-2 < MPEG-4 ASP (Xvid, DivX and Co) < VC-1/WMV9 < H.264 (x264)

This applies to SD and HD ;)

Sharktooth
24th October 2008, 04:06
well, i'd say MPEG-2 < MPEG-4 ASP (Xvid, DivX and Co) ~= VC-1/WMV9 < H.264 (x264) coz (speaking about the absolute quality) the actual VC-1/WMV9 implementations are not as optimal as the well known MPEG-4 ASP implementations, however that may change... or better it IS changing...
